Unlocking the Meaning of Taylor Swift’s "Betty" at the 2020 ACM Awards
As Taylor Swift took the stage at the 2020 Academy of Country Music Awards, performing her hit song "Betty" for the first time, fans and critics alike were left pondering the meaning behind this poignant tale of teenage love and longing. In this article, we’ll delve into the lyrics and unravel the symbolism, exploring the themes of regret, forgiveness, and the desire to make amends.
A Triangular Tale of Teenage Love
"Betty" tells the story of a complex love triangle, centered around the narrator’s unrequited love for a girl named Betty. The song’s narrative weaves a delicate web of emotions, revealing the turmoil and introspection that can accompany the fragility of first love. Taylor Swift’s lyrics masterfully capture the highs and lows of this relationship, highlighting the cathartic power of remorse and self-reflection.
A Skateboard Ride of Regret
The first verse sets the tone, with the narrator acknowledging the uncertainty surrounding Betty’s changes in class schedule. The lines "I’ll ride my skateboard past her house" evoke a sense of longing and remorse, as the narrator reflects on their own role in Betty’s decisions. This powerful imagery serves as a stark reminder of the implications of youthful mistakes and the importance of taking ownership of one’s actions.
The Rumor Mill and Inez
The pre-chorus introduces the character of Inez, whose rumors surrounding Betty have led to hurt and betrayal. However, this time, Inez’s gossip is surprisingly accurate, underscoring the narrator’s awareness of their own wrongdoings. This nuance emphasizes the theme of personal accountability and the need to confront one’s mistakes head-on.
School Dances and Jealousy
In the second verse, the narrator recollects a painful moment at a school dance, where Betty was seen with someone else. The lyrics convey a palpable sense of jealousy and regret, as the narrator laments their inability to fully express their emotions. This episode highlights the turbulent nature of first love and the challenges of navigating emotional vulnerability.
Bridging the Gap
The bridge marks a significant turning point, as Jame invites the narrator to join them on a ride. This unexpected encounter triggers a poignant introspection on the narrator’s past choices and the consequences that followed. The revelation that the narrator "dreamed of Betty all summer" underscores the longing and nostalgia that persists even in the face of heartbreak**.
A Doorstep Confession
In the third and final verse, the narrator arrives at Betty’s doorstep, having planned this visit weeks in advance. This bold move signifies the narrator’s determination to face the music and make amends. As they confess their desire for reconciliation, they acknowledge their youth but affirm their sincere emotions.
Love Under the Streetlights
The outro closes the cycle, with the narrator rekindling their romance with Betty under a streetlight. The image is a poignant reminder of the unbridled optimism and passion of first love, even as the uncertainty of their future together remains palpable.
In conclusion, Taylor Swift’s "Betty" masterfully weaves a tapestry of themes, inviting listeners to explore the complexities of teenage relationships, the pain of heartbreak, and the bittersweet desire for second chances. With its nuanced lyrics and relatable characters, this song has become an anthem for anyone who’s ever known the thrill of first love and the agony of making amends. As we reflect on Taylor Swift’s artistic genius and the emotional depth of her songwriting, we can’t help but be swept away by the bittersweet beauty of "Betty"**.
